Connect the bare wire end of the 6-in. Red/Black
MC4-to-Bare Wire Pairs red wire to the (+)
solar terminal of a Zenith-40 charge controller .
Connect the bare wire end of the pairs black
wire to the (-) solar terminal.
Repeat this process with the second Zenith-40
charge controller.
Connect the bare wire end of the 5-ft. Red/Black 10
AWG Cable Pairs red wire to the (+) battery ter-
minal of a Zenith-40 charge controller . Connect
the bare wire end of the pairs black wire to the (-)
battery terminal.
Repeat this process with the second Zenith-40
charge controller.

Mount the 180-watt solar panels so that they are facing due South at approximately the same angle as your
latitude. The ideal area has full sun and no shading. If the following connections are made during daylight, cover
the panels with cardboard, cloth, or a similar opaque material so that the panel does not output power.
Use the instructions from the PowerHub Installation Manual to attach the battery boxes to the inverter compo-
nent. The two battery boxes can store a maximum of 4 x 100+ Ah 12V sealed lead acid batteries (not included
with kit.) All batteries in the system must be identical in regards to make, model, and usage history. Follow all
precautions while installing batteries into the PowerHub battery boxes. Follow instructions to connect the large
Anderson connectors to the inverter port.
